摘 要:根据江苏沿海条子泥围垦区90个表层土壤重金属含量测试数据,分析其分布特征,应用地质累积指数法评价重金属污染现状,通过相关性分析和主成分分析研究重金属的来源。结果表明,重金属平均含量的大小顺序为Cr>Zn>Ni>Cu>Pb>As>Cd>Hg,高值区分布于梁垛河口,低值区分布于用作淡水养殖的滩涂;土壤环境质量优良,88个样品为一类土壤,重金属元素的平均地质累积指数小于0,污染程度为无污染;重金属元素主要来源于自然沉积,Cr、Cd、Pb还受到一定人类活动影响。90 samples of surface soils from Tiaozini reclamation area along Jiangsu coast were tested for the contents of heavy metals.Based on the results,the distribution characteristics was analyzed,correlation analysis and principal component analysis were applied to estimate the sources of heavy metals.The contamination status of heavy metals was evaluated by using geoaccumulation index.The results showed that the order of average contents of heavy metals was Cr 〉 Zn 〉 Ni 〉 Cu 〉 Pb 〉 As 〉 Cd 〉 Hg.The content was relatively higher in the Liangduo River estuary,and was relatively lower in tidal flat used for freshwater aquaculture.The quality of soils was generally good and in a non-polluted condition,because 88 samples were belong to the first grade soil and the average geoaccumulation index of heavy metals was less than zero.The heavy metals were mainly from natural source,and Cr,Cd,Pb were partly contaminated by human activities.
